How they compare
Iran currently reports 74.94 against 74.45 in Brazil, a difference of 0.49.
The two have swapped places 8 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Iran ahead.
Brazil ranks 99th and Iran ranks 98th of 191 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Brazil averaged higher in 1 and Iran in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Brazil | Iran |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 37.73 | 62.72 | 24.99 | Iran |
| 2000s | 79.17 | 88.24 | 9.07 | Iran |
| 2010s | 92.62 | 120.66 | 28.05 | Iran |
| 2020s | 71.18 | 65.44 | 5.74 | Brazil |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
